Action item from the Marchwell outage: replace the homegrown job queue (`tinyq`) with Conveyor before next quarter. New folks, context: tinyq stores jobs in a single table with polling workers, and under the outage load it thundering-herded the database. Conveyor gives us leases, visibility timeouts, and real backoff. Migration runs dual-write for two weeks so we can compare drop rates. Initial Conveyor settings, matched to tinyq's observed throughput, are as follows.

limits module of hahog-kajeg:
RATE_LIMITS = {
    "zorael": 1,
    "druwyn": 2,
    "holix": 5,
    "oliwyn": 5,
}

## Further reading

If you're reviewing how Digestly batches and schedules outbound email digests, the short version: schedules are tenant-scoped, signed at enqueue time, and replay-protected. The gritty details — token rotation, quiet-hours logic, and the dedupe window — are written up on the internal scheduling design page.

operations page: https://confluence.lumicsys.internal/projects/display/projects/display

## Break-Glass: ChipGate Reader

If the ChipGate timing-chip reader locks out all operators mid-race, use break-glass access. Do not reboot the mat controller first; you will lose split data. Connect over the service port, select maintenance mode, and authenticate with the emergency credential. Log the incident in the Raceworks channel afterward. The recovery passphrase is below.

unlock words, bawef-kahap: sorax-sorir-quenys-aldok

Heads up on the Lampwick string extractor: I bumped the scan to include the new support-portal templates, so expect a bigger batch of keys next run. The script now skips strings shorter than the minimum length and batches uploads so the Tilden translation queue doesn't choke. If a phrase looks missing, it probably got filtered, not lost. The limits it's currently using are set below.

tuning table, baguf-yaguf:
RATE_LIMITS = {
    "ulaael": 769,
    "gilax": 988,
    "drumir": 966,
    "holael": 952,
    "kasax": 1015,
}